Transaction 995cfaaf6adc1a355bdca3629ee8d1f96bf124a27a6e61fa2d4c9849454f942f

block
16dfc5e58391d8eef6e1b5132ab569a3240c0381de8a0c4f5910d712fdefce53

1 Input

7 Outputs